A major objective of this monograph is to identify the impact of thermal environment on urban center district. It provides in-depth evaluation and research on the correlation between urban spatial morphology indicator and urban thermal environment. In addition, the distribution characteristics of thermal environment and urban morphology units sample are also evaluated intensively. Furthermore, it analyses from three aspects of urban planning, architecture and landscape respectively and includes 35 concrete measures that could be brought into practice on reducing negative impact of urban thermal environment. Through 500 vivid figures, graphs and diagrams it illustrates the relationship between urban morphology and urban thermal environment. The analysis software employed by the author includes Ecotect, ENVI-met and Ray-man. It intertwines the quantitative research of both thermal environment and urban morphology through in-depth analysis and urban microclimate simulation. It makes a valuable contribution for the research on urban environment and urban morphology.
